Dollar mostly lower; ZEW lifts euro

LONDON (MarketWatch) -- The U.S. dollar was slightly lower versus major rivals Tuesday, dipping versus the European single currency after a stronger-than-expected rise in a closely-watched gauge of German investor sentiment.
